Poured into a Samuel Adams Oktoberfest stein.
Reddish brown body, fairly opaque, lovely, cream-toned head.
Sweet aromatics, fresh, malty, herbal, slightly vegetal. Beautiful stuff.
Rich and full in the mouth, with hefty flavor. Solid malt, with discernible hop bitterness. Light nut flavor, with bright fruit feel shining in. Very tasty, gets better as we go.

Thanks GregClow. radiomgb (1749), Peterborough, Ontario, Canada Aug 22, 2007 Beautiful deep copper in colour, very long lasting light beige coloured head, great lacing. The aroma was quite hoppy for an Oktoberfest, good amount of citrus, lots of bready malts, some rye, noticable sweetness. The flavour is toasty, good amount of bready malts, caramel sweetness, some citrus but nowhere near the amount that was in the aroma, light chocolate. Lightly bitter mouthfeel, medium body, medium carbonation. Finishes medium length, toasting with a great lingering sweetness. This is a very good Oktoberfest, a hoppy example, very enjoyable.
